Youth Religious Education
The Youth Religious Education (YRE) committee is responsible for the care and education of children who attend meeting. This includes finding teachers and planning classes and programs for children of all ages. We make an effort to educate our children in Quaker History, Bible Study, Peace and Social action, Religions Around the World, and Faithful Stewardship of Our Environment.
We encourage our children to participate in Yearly Meeting weekend retreats (offered around New England during the school year) and in the Yearly Meeting’s weeklong summer gathering. These provide opportunities for fellowship and for the children to gain a sense of being part of Quakerism beyond their home meetings.
Recently, in line with similar work other mainstream churches have been doing, the YRE committee researched and wrote a minute on Child Safety, with attention to the prevention of child abuse in a religious setting. Monadnock Meeting adopted this minute in November, 2008.
